my 90 dak convertible over heated on thursday when it cooled down i got it started back up but it had a loud clunk all the way home so i took it apart and it had the #3 piston and rod in pieces in the oil pan would the block still be good or should i have the whole thing looked atand worked on

You would have to probably pull the head and look into the cylinder. You would be *extremely* lucky if the block was good and you could just throw a new piston in there. Most likely you need a new block, or would at least have to have it bored out. But once again you would have to look, if you can feel scratches with your fingernail thats not a good thing.

My 2002 3.9 broke a piston , cylinder is okay ,
You may get lucky , also if the block is damaged
it can be sleeved and rebored to standard in the damaged cylinder , I was quoted 125.00 for that.
